1. Chase Genuine Natural Movement
The most photogenic hair moves and breathes with the wearer. Whether caught under harsh overhead gallery lighting or in candid moments between posed shots, hair that sways naturally reads as modern and alive.
Overly sprayed and heavily structured styles often translate as a costume rather than high fashion.
For women managing thinning hair, this effortless movement can feel elusive because the solution itself must be engineered for realistic flow.
Daniel Alain’s natural-looking human hair wigs allow for multidirectional movement and a realistic sway under intense event lighting, giving wearers the confidence to step onto any runway or red carpet.
These wigs represent the editorial standard that separates a convincing solution from one that merely looks like synthetic hair.
If you are working with your own hair, you can achieve this effect by braiding slightly damp hair overnight for loose and heat-free waves.
Applying a single drop of shine serum through the mid-lengths adds a healthy gleam.
The discipline lies in knowing exactly when to stop styling so the final result appears completely effortless.

3. Prioritize Comfort for Long Event Days
Comfort is not a compromise, as it serves as the invisible architecture beneath great style. Hair that distracts you by the third hour of an event will immediately drain your confidence.
This remains true whether the discomfort stems from scalp tension, overheating, or an ill-fitting base.
Regardless of how flawless it looked in the mirror at nine in the morning, physical discomfort always shows.
When preparing hair for fashion events, you should lean heavily into low-tension styling techniques.
The soft chignons and effortless knots that designers consistently choose for wearability are held together with gentle accessories.
Silk scrunchies or velvet bows secure the hair without punishing the scalp during extended wear.
For women wearing wigs or toppers during a marathon programming schedule, lightweight and breathable cap construction matters just as much as surface appearance.
High-end collections utilize premium lace fronts and lace-top construction to support all-day comfort.
This level of meticulous engineering prevents bulk and overheating throughout long event schedules.
It carries you comfortably from a morning panel to a cocktail reception and into an after-show networking event.
Proper sizing and breathable materials are non-negotiable elements of enduring runway style.
4. Select Solutions That Photograph Flawlessly
High-profile events are predominantly candid photography environments. Between official gallery albums and unguarded moments caught on smartphone cameras, your hair needs to look incredibly dynamic.
It must impress in a split-second frame as well as it does when carefully posed. If you are styling your natural hair, ensure your finishing products leave the strands pliable and soft.
Instead of stiff products, rely on a flexible-hold hairspray to maintain bounce and texture. Before leaving the house, run a quick test selfie in multiple lighting scenarios like window light and overhead fluorescent.
What photographs beautifully is not always what looks sharpest in person, so testing is crucial.
For hair replacement solutions, camera readiness requires avoiding overly uniform synthetic fibers that produce a distracting glare.
Hairpieces with too much density often read as solid and flat on camera rather than airy and dimensional.
Premium hand-tied construction delivers a realistic density graduation and an undetectable hairline that translates beautifully across all lighting environments.
These subtle details ensure your hair looks flawless from absolutely every angle. You can confidently step in front of any camera knowing your look holds up flawlessly.
